Biography

Zendaya Maree Stoermer Coleman, known simply as Zendaya, was born on September 1, 1996, in Oakland, California. She is of mixed ethnicity, with her father being African-American and her mother having German and Scottish ancestry. Growing up in a creative environment, Zendaya developed a passion for performing arts at a young age.

Early Career

Zendaya began her career as a child model and dancer, appearing in various music videos and commercials. However, she rose to prominence in 2010 when she starred in the Disney Channel series "Shake It Up." Her portrayal of Rocky Blue showcased her dancing and acting skills, earning her a dedicated fan base.

Breakthrough Role

Zendaya's breakthrough role came in 2019 when she starred as Rue Bennett in HBO's "Euphoria." The series, which explores the struggles of teenagers dealing with addiction, identity, and trauma, received critical acclaim. Zendaya's performance was praised for its depth and authenticity, earning her an Emmy Award for Outstanding Lead Actress in a Drama Series.

Awards and Recognition

Throughout her career, Zendaya has received numerous awards and nominations, highlighting her talent and hard work. Some of her notable achievements include:

  • Primetime Emmy Award for Outstanding Lead Actress in a Drama Series for "Euphoria."
  • Teen Choice Awards for Choice TV Actress.
  • NAACP Image Awards for Outstanding Actress in a Drama Series.
